Step 1: Assess Your Roof Condition
Before applying fibered aluminum roof coating, inspect your roof for any damage, leaks, or areas in need of repair. Ensure it’s clean, dry, and free of debris or rust.

Step 2: Choose the Right Day
Opt for a dry, sunny day with mild temperatures to work on your roof. Fibered aluminum coating adheres best in good weather conditions, which typically are found in Stuart, FL, during the summer.

Step 3: Gather Materials and Safety Gear
Collect all necessary materials including the fibered aluminum roof coating, application brushes or rollers, and safety equipment such as non-slip shoes, gloves, and safety glasses.

Step 4: Prepare the Roof Surface
Clean the roof thoroughly, using a pressure washer or stiff-bristled brush to remove all dirt, grime, and loose paint. Allow it to dry completely.

Step 5: Apply Primer (If Necessary)
For best results, especially on weathered surfaces, apply a suitable primer. This enhances the adhesion of the aluminum coating.

Step 6: Stir Coating Before Applying
Stir the fibered aluminum coating thoroughly to ensure consistent color and texture. Avoid vigorous shaking which may introduce air bubbles.

Step 7: Apply the Fibered Aluminum Coating
Using a brush, roller, or sprayer, evenly apply the coating over the roof surface. Cover all areas, maintaining a uniform thickness and replenishing your tool frequently.

Step 8: Allow Proper Drying Time
Once applied, allow the coating to dry for a full 24-48 hours. Avoid walking on the roof or applying a second coat until the first is dry to the touch.

Mistake 1: Neglecting Roof Repairs
Choosing to apply a roof coating without addressing underlying damages is a recipe for disaster. Leaks and weak spots will continue to deteriorate beneath the new coating, leading to more significant issues. Prevent this by conducting a meticulous inspection and repair session prior to coating application.

Mistake 2: Applying Coating in Poor Weather
The success of a fibered aluminum roof coating largely depends on the climate conditions during application. Working on a damp or overly hot day can result in uneven drying and poor adhesion. To avoid this, choose a mild, dry day for the project, as recommended in Stuart, FL’s summer weather.

Mistake 3: Inadequate Material Preparation
Failing to properly gather and prepare materials can stall the project midway. Ensure that all your supplies, from the coating itself to the safety gear, are ready and appropriate for the task. Proper material management means a smoother and safer application process.

Mistake 4: Rushing the Surface Preparation
A clean, dry, and rust-free surface is fundamental for the coating to adhere correctly. Skipping thorough cleaning or rushing the prep work can leave debris and moisture trapped under the coating. This can be prevented by taking time to properly prepare the roof surface, as outlined in Step 4.

Mistake 5: Inconsistent Coating Application
One common misstep is applying the coating too thinly or unevenly across different sections of the roof. This inconsistency can lead to areas that are less protected. Apply the coating uniformly and generously, ensuring every part of the roof is covered as per Step 7.

Mistake 6: Ignoring Drying Times
Avoid the temptation to walk on the roof or apply a second coat before the first is fully dry. Doing so can lead to the coating not setting correctly, diminishing its effectiveness. Optimal drying time is crucial, and patience pays off by ensuring your coating cures properly.

Benefits of Fibered Aluminum Roof Coatings

Fibered aluminum coatings not only extend the life of your roof but also reflect sunlight, significantly reducing cooling costs. This is a boon during Stuart’s hot summer months, making this investment both eco-friendly and economical.
